Yell Poop, Make Money

Leave it to kids and a weird set of circumstances to become an income stream for musicians out there. A fascinating story from Katie Notopoulos at Buzz Feed wherein people who make silly songs are earning streaming income by kids yelling “Poop” at Alexa. With the proliferation of Echo devices putting Alexa in many homes, kids will yell silly things at it. Of course, kids think this stuff is funny, but when they issue this command, Alexa translates it into a request to play a song. Self-Hacked

Academic researchers have discovered that if you get within close enough proximity, you can “hack” an Amazon Alexa device to execute commands the owner may not want. I put the word hack in quotes because this is less of a security failure and more of a “that’s how this thing works” way that the Echo (or any voice assistant) operates. Dan Goodin at Ars Technica has more. The attack works by using the device’s speaker to issue voice commands.
